WebDec 5, 2016 · Warm, tropical locations are home to giant clams (Tridacna spp.)—which can reach more than 1.2 metres in size—and also to the tiny shells that help make up the sand on some beaches on coral atoll islands. The tiniest mollusc shell is that of a snail that lives on limestone cliffs in Malaysian Borneo—it has an average height of 0.7 ... WebJul 16, 2013 · Tropical regions have more of this shell-derived sand than temperate regions, where the sand is mostly silica-based in the form of quartz. Click here to calculate how much material you will need for your project. showplace landscape in grant county kyWebDec 23, 2024 · The best times to collect shells are at low tide or after a storm. Hurricanes bring in the best seashells. Equipment or supplies which you may want to bring with you include: A small shovel to dig deeper into the wet sand. A small bucket or a cloth bag. A mesh screen to rid sand or mud.
